6. How can I find my finger size?

The best way to find your finger size is to visit a jewelry department of your choosing and have your finger gauged with a professional ring gauge. This should avoid the need to resize your ring and any resizing fee.

Another method for finding your finger size is to wrap a piece of paper or string around the knuckle. Then measure your results with a ruler and refer to the conversion chart by Clicking here.

7. How big is a mm width?

6mm is approximately 1/4"
7mm is approximately 9/32"
8mm is approximately 5/16"
9mm is approximately 3/8"

8. What is a darkened background?

A darkened background is oxidized sterling silver which turns the silver a dark grey or charcoal color on the raised border style ring, leaving the letters and design looking polished and shiny.

9. What are darkened letters?

Darkened letters are oxidized sterling silver leaving the engraving a dark grey to charcoal color on the no border style and stepdown border style rings only.

11. How come my finger has turned green?

The "green finger" is an allergic reaction to the sterling silver and happens to a small percentage of people. Solid silver is much too soft to make jewelry from, so the silver has a small amount of copper added in the refining process. The copper is what causes the reaction and generally will disappear in short time. Cleaning your ring and finger with a small amount of baking soda and water will hasten the disappearance of this reaction.
